Erdem designs exclusive capsule collection for Net-a-Porter

14th June 2011 9:33 am

Be still our beating hearts – Canadian-born fashion designer Erdem Moralioglu has designed an exclusive capsule collection for Net-a-Porter, and it’s filled to the brim with gorgeous floral summer dresses. How very fitting indeed.

“This collection for Net-a-Porter is exclusive, it’s playful and relaxed,” said Erdem. “It has the energy of the spring/summer 2011 show, but more focused on day dresses. It features enlarged painted florals on summery cottons – it’s all about fresh, young pieces!”

The collection consists of seven different staples from trousers to skirts and dresses, all complete with printed cottons and silk crepe fabrics to give this summer collection a more relaxed, casual edge compared to the designer’s mainline.

“Erdem’s popularity with our customers shows no sign of waning and this high summer collection of pretty printed pieces will appeal to Erdem fans, both loyal and new,” said Net-a-Porter buying director, Holli Rogers, to Vogue UK.

The brand new Erdem collection is now available at Net-a-Porter.
